// MAX_RENDER_DEPTH caps how far GraphLoupe will unroll the dependency
// tree before collapsing nodes into a "...and friends" blob. Yes, 14 is
// arbitrary — Tobin picked it after the Marrowfield monorepo graph
// turned the renderer into a space heater. Bump it if you must, but
// profile first; layout cost is roughly exponential past this point.
// This constant was last validated against the build identified by the
// token directly below.

pipeline stamp: htk21_cc68b8e00e3cb5ca75ae8

## Step 4: Point FeedCheck at the new validator pool

After the Podwright migration, the legacy validator hosts stop accepting RSS payloads at cutover. Restart the feedcheck-worker units on each node and confirm the health endpoint returns green before re-enabling ingestion. If validation errors spike, roll back to the blue pool. Apply the following configuration values to each worker before restarting.

config for kahag-tafop:
WENWYN_PIN=7412
WENWYN_TENANT=fenion
WENWYN_METRICS_HOST=metrics.wenwyn.zemvarnet.local
WENWYN_SEAL=seal_cafee3b9
WENWYN_STANDBY_TEAM=praox

Step 3: Image slimming for the Marrowline API. The slimmed image drops the debug toolchain and shell, cutting size from 1.1GB to 140MB, so exec-based troubleshooting will not work in production — use the sidecar debugger instead. Rebuild with the distroless base, run the smoke suite, and diff the SBOM against the previous release to confirm nothing load-bearing was stripped. Before pushing to the registry, sign the image with the release key below.

signing key of fafog-yahop = bky13_bboaNr7jtdAGv

**Ticket: Config drift in KeyWhirl rotation util**

Heads up for the weekly sync: KeyWhirl's staging instance drifted from prod again — rotation interval and vault path don't match what's in the repo. Looks like someone hot-patched staging during the Bramblewood incident and never backported it. Marta will reconcile this week. For reference, here's what staging is currently running with.

config for yahof-tajop:
zorath:
  pin: 7493
  metrics_host: metrics.zorath.tolvaqsys.internal
  tenant: praiel
  seal: seal_fd9cd4f1